    Rigid Tapping

    Hi Hoss,

    A few posts back you mentioned that you were thinking of putting an encoder on the spindle motor. Most of assumed that would be used for rigid tapping. I was wondering if you would mind to share your thoughts on that subject. I can visualize how most of it will work but the spindle motor kind of shuts off or is seeking at around 500 rpm which seems like a problem.

    Thanks
    Sean
